Quarterly planning note — Hallowick pilot

Churn in the Hallowick pilot programme hit 9% this quarter, above the 6% target. Exit interviews point to onboarding friction rather than pricing. Sales leads should prioritise retention calls with the Drayfold and Merrin cohorts before renewal windows open. Context for next quarter's targets is summarised in the confidential note below.

board note of yageg-yadug: The northern region missed its Framir quota by 13.1 percent last quarter. Lamathek Freight plans to raise the Quenael list price by 30.2 percent in March. The pricing group signed off on a budget of $133.5 million for Project Novok. The renewal with Gilethek Foods closes at $60.0 million a year, 2.7 percent above the last contract.

**Q: How do tenants open a Tumblebin laundry locker, and what do I check when it fails?**

Tenants tap their fob; the Tumblebin controller verifies the code against the Spindlewash access list, then fires the latch relay. If a locker won't open, check relay health first, then confirm the tenant's fob is synced—syncs run hourly. Never force a latch; it voids the mechanism warranty. Manual override codes and sync commands live on the internal page below.

wiki page, kahog-hahig: https://vault.zemvargrid.internal/display/deploy/repo/settings/merge_requests/job/settings/6f3b933774dbc5320a4daa18

09:41 — Matching latency on Pairloom spiked again, and yes, it was garbage collection. Full pauses hit 1.8 seconds whenever the candidate pool crossed ten million entries, which stalled plugin callbacks past their timeout. If your plugin retries on timeout, you probably hammered us harder — no blame, the defaults encourage it. We've since capped pool growth and moved scoring buffers off-heap, so pause times are back under 40 ms. Plugin authors wanting to verify against the fixed build should use the token shown below.

build token for kajog-baguf: htk14_e43bf70f92bbf6